John A Gupton College Stats
Student Population
John A Gupton College educates a diverse community of 252 students, with 252 pursuing undergraduate degrees and engaged in advanced graduate studies.
Total Enrollment
252
Total Undergraduates
252
40% Full-Time
60% Part-Time

Location
Located in Nashville, TN, John A Gupton College offers students a vibrant urban experience with all the advantages of a major metropolitan area.
City
Nashville
State
Tennessee
Country
United States
Urbanization
City: Large
